The Truth Concerning Crash Diet Clinical outcomes have been reported for two GLP1R/GcgR co-agonists (cotadutide, previously MEDI0382 and SAR425899). Each of them is palmitoylated, with once-daily time activity notably a lot more powerful at GLP1R relative to GcgR. In a 54-week stage IIb research in clients with obese and excessive weight with T2D, cotadutide decreased body weight and hepatic fat material and improved glucose tolerance about placebo198. Mean weight reduction was ~ 5%, with 15.5% of individuals accomplishing weight-loss greater than 10% about 5.8% getting liraglutide 1.8 mg.

SAR has actually completed stage I trials in healthy and balanced volunteers and clients with T2D199,200,201. Body fat burning of ~ 7% was reported after 4 weeks of therapy, with enhancements in glucose tolerance. Whether additional unimolecular GLP1R/GcgR co-agonists with greater relative glucagon task or even more extended duration of activity confirm much more efficient, and completely safe for chronic use, remains to be determined202. Pharmacotherapy of weight problems has a lengthy and chequered background that is constituted by promising medications that were withdrawn due to security concerns (Box 2). In the last century, the pharmacological administration of excessive weight has actually included amphetamines, thyroid hormonal agents, dinitrophenol and different medicine combinations (rainbow pills) that were taken out soon after governing authorization due to major damaging effects34 (Table 1). A number of CoolSculpting Results centrally acting sympathomimetics such as phentermine, cathine and diethylpropion continue in short‐term use.
